This lets the fuel gauge IC map the new cell's discharge curve before the OS begins reporting percentage from a calibrated baseline.\u003c\/li\u003e\n  \u003c\/ul\u003e\n\n  \u003chr class=\"bpw-desc-divider\"\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eWhy the IQ4410 reports wrong battery percentage after a cell swap\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e IQ4410 uses a fuel gauge IC that tracks charge state by counting coulombs against a stored discharge curve from the previous cell. When a new cell goes in, that stored curve no longer matches the new cell's actual voltage-to-capacity profile. The gauge reads the new cell's voltage and maps it to the old curve, producing percentage figures that are off — sometimes by 15–20 points. One full discharge down to automatic cutoff, followed by a full charge to 4.2V, resets the reference curve and brings the percentage display back in line.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eSudden shutdown at 20–30% on the replacement cell\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This happens when the modem, display, or a background process draws a short current spike the cell cannot sustain without the terminal voltage dropping below the BMS cutoff threshold. A fresh cell with an uncalibrated fuel gauge compounds this — the phone thinks it has 25% remaining while the actual cell voltage has already sagged to near 3.0V under load. The BMS trips and the phone shuts off hard. Run the recalibration cycle first: discharge fully until the phone powers off on its own, then charge uninterrupted to 4.2V before normal use.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"BatteryWeb","offers":[{"title":"Warranty 1 Year","offer_id":43404258869338,"sku":"BWCS-GNE310SL-1","price":23.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 2 Year","offer_id":43404258902106,"sku":"BWCS-GNE310SL-2","price":26.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 3 Year","offer_id":43404258934874,"sku":"BWCS-GNE310SL-3","price":28.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0674\/4775\/0746\/files\/BW-CS-GNE310SL-1.webp?v=1779369511","url":"https:\/\/batteryweb.com\/products\/fly-iq4410-replacement-battery-37v-1600mah-li-ion","provider":"BatteryWeb","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
